About Kelin Xia
Kelin Xia is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Computational Theory and Mathematics, Materials Chemistry, Mathematical Physics and Biophysics, having authored 92 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Protein Structure and Dynamics (34 papers), Topological and Geometric Data Analysis (30 papers), Computational Drug Discovery Methods (25 papers), Bioinformatics and Genomic Networks (20 papers), Homotopy and Cohomology in Algebraic Topology (10 papers), Machine Learning in Materials Science (10 papers), Cell Image Analysis Techniques (9 papers) and Advanced Numerical Methods in Computational Mathematics (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computational Theory and Mathematics (1.1k citations), Biophysics (207 citations), Mathematical Physics (195 citations), Molecular Biology (1.0k citations) and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(92 citations). Kelin Xia has collaborated with scholars based in Singapore, China and United States. Frequent co-authors include Guo‐Wei Wei, Guo‐Wei Wei, JunJie Wee, Zhenyu Meng, Kristopher Opron, Guo-Wei Wei, Jie Wu, Xiang Liu, Yiying Tong and D. Vijay Anand. Their work appears in journals such as Briefings in Bioinformatics, Journal of Chemical Information and Modeling, Journal of Computational Chemistry, Scientific Reports and Physical Chemistry Chemical Physics.
